Sinful thoughts often begin quietly—an unchecked idea, a hidden fault, or a willful choice. Left unattended, they can grow into habits that enslave us. In Psalm 19:12-14, David prays for God’s forgiveness, protection, and guidance so that his heart and words might be pleasing in God’s sight.

In today's prayer and devotional, Jessica Van Roekel reminds us that victory over sin isn’t about willpower alone. It comes from surrendering our hearts and minds to the Lord, allowing Him to be our Rock, Refuge, and Redeemer. God provides a way out of temptation, giving us strength to overcome sinful patterns and live in freedom.


Main Takeaways

  • Sin often begins as a thought and progresses if not surrendered to God.

  • Like David, we can pray for forgiveness of hidden faults and strength against willful sins.

  • God is our Rock and Redeemer, rescuing us from spiritual oppression and restoring us.

  • The Holy Spirit always provides an escape from temptation (1 Corinthians 10:13).

  • Living in victory requires dependence on God and aligning our words and thoughts with His will.
